 Bluetooth connectivity problems

  • Check if the Bluetooth is turned ON. If it is allowed to connected automatically to a nearby authorized device, disable the same temporarily
  • Make sure a software bug related with the Bluetooth drivers in the phone is not responsible for this problem
  • There are chances that this problem has arrived just because the size of data which you are sending or receiving is in Gigabytes. Such a large size of data cannot be transferred smoothly with Bluetooth
  • Check if you haven’t allowed your Bluetooth connection to be visible to all nearby Bluetooth enabled devices
  • Sometimes this problem arrives only when the phone is made to run in the safe mode which disables many important features including the Bluetooth
  • Chances are that the antenna on the phone responsible for data exchange is having a problem with the same
  • Check and make sure this problem is not there just because one of the device is infected with a virus
  • Many users have to face this problem just because of very limit storage space availability in the phone
  • The Bluetooth might not be operating properly because your device is already connected with another device through any of the possible mediums
  • Manually changing the default Bluetooth settings or disabling some of the phone features can sometimes be the reason to this problem
  • Users often have to face this problem just because they don’t update their phone when a new update arrives
  • Clean the cache data of all the installed applications and this may help you to solve the issue
  • Check if this problem is there just because the list of Bluetooth devices connected with the phone recently is too long
  • A software reboot may help you eliminate this problem completely

Wi-Fi connectivity problems

  • Check and make sure you are not facing this problem just because the phone is having something wrong with the router installed at your place. Check its cable connection and the Wi-Fi antenna. Make sure they are not the trouble creators
  • The password imposed on the network due to security reasons might be the reason to this problem when you enter it incorrectly in the phone
  • In some cases, the users have to face this problem only because they download a lot of data and cross their bandwidth limit
  • The services might have been shut down by the internet provider temporarily. Check if this is the reason
  • The Wi-Fi device might be placed away and is not within the range of the signal. Check if the same is the reason to this problem
  • Make sure the phone Wi-Fi antenna is in proper working condition
  • This problem can be the result of a software glitch in the phone and can be fixed upon installing the latest available updates
  • Check and make sure your phone is totally active in terms of working of the hardware components which can stop the Wi-Fi to operate properly
  • The router which you are using might be unable to connect more devices as its limit might have exceeded. Check the same
  • Sometimes this problem arrives when the security of the network is not up or when the phone security is disabled
  • Making any changes to the recommended LAN settings or disabling it can cause this problem
  • Don’t run your phone in the power saving mode
  • Certain chances are there that the phone you are using is having something wrong with the default Wi-Fi driver software. Check

SIM/Network problems

  • Carefully check if the phone SIM slot is having a physical damage on the same or something else is stopping it to operate properly
  • Make sure this problem is not there just because your phone is having something wrong with the signal antenna
  • Check and make sure you are not facing this problem just because the internet enabled SIM card is placed in the SIM slot 2
  • The network provider might have stopped some or all the services on your SIM due to not using it for a long time or due to any of the possible reason
  • Open the network settings on the phone and select the automatic network selection mode. Selecting the home network probably works when you are away or at a remote location
  • The service which you are accessing might need special access to operate. Check and confirm from the network provider
  • This problem could be there just because your phone is suffering from a hardware fault.
  • One of the reasons to this problem is installing a wrong firmware by unlocking your phone bootloader
  • Check and make sure the Airplane mode is not turned ON which is often a common mistake and is the reason to this problem
  • Remove the SIM card and reinsert it in the phone. Check if this works
  • The variant of the Vivo Nex owned by you might not be supported by the SIM service provider. Check and confirm

Slow performance

  • Download and install the latest available updates for your phone and check if this helps you to solve the problem
  • Slow performance of the phone is generally caused by the installed applications. Make sure everything is OK with them
  • Erase the data from the phone which is not useful to you anymore
  • Sometimes when the users load the default storage space fully, the performance goes down up to a high extent.
  • Certain chances are there that this is a software fault in the phone. Perform a software reset and check if this helps
  • Check if wiping the data partition helps you to restore your phone performance
  • Scan your device properly and check if this helps eliminating this problem
  • One of the performance-related reasons to the common Vivo Nex problems is changing the important settings of the phone and operating it in a customized manner
  • The third-party applications should be restricted when it comes to installing them in the phone. They may cause slow performance
  • The phone might be facing this problem just because you haven’ restarted it for a long time. Try it and check if this helps
  • This problem could be there just because your phone is having something wrong with the RAM. Check the same properly
  • For restoring the performance, a hard reset is the last option that will probably work. You need to save all your phone data before going ahead with the same

Poor Battery life & Slow charging

  • The way you are charging the phone could be the reason to this problem. don’t interrupt the phone once placed to charge on a source
  • Make sure the GPS is not turned ON without any use
  • The Wi-Fi might be turned ON and it is searching for the devices continuously
  • Do check and make sure the problem is not there just because your phone is having a lot of applications installed in the same which you usually run at the same time
  • Gaming is one of the key factors that can affect the overall battery performance
  • Do check and make sure if this problem is caused just because your phone is suffering from a fault which is having its origin in the battery itself
  • The screen brightness should be controlled as enhancing it beyond a limit is one of the key factors responsible for this problem
  • The phone charger might be faulty and is experiencing a problem about which you might have no idea
  • Do check and make sure if the app notifications are not running in the background and are causing this problem
  • There are certain chances that the problem is there just because the phone charging port is not in proper working condition
  • The slow speed of charging could be due to either using the phone while charging it or downloading the data at the same time
  • Certain chances are there that a software fault in the phone or a virus is the reason to this problem
  • The applications data if keep synchronizing with the apps all the time can cause this problem. Check the same
  • Sometimes the battery juice consumes more quickly when the phone is allowed to automatically connect to nearby devices
